Born for Speed: This GT500KR is powered by the legendary 428ci Cobra Jet V8 engine, mated to a four-speed manual transmission and a 3.50 Traction-Lok differential. Dyno results after a 2023 rebuild by Abacus Racing show an impressive output of 322.1 horsepower and 422.4 lb-ft of torque, promising exhilarating performance.

Exterior Excellence: The car’s classic lines are enhanced by an SMC fiberglass hood with a functional ram-air scoop, distinctive grille-mounted Lucas lights, a stylish rear spoiler, sequential taillights, and purposeful air scoops on the quarter panels. The Lime Gold finish, while showing some evidence of past paintwork on the quarter panels and rear valance, along with some paint imperfections, retains its vintage charm.

Rolling Thunder: Mounted on aluminum 10-spoke 15″ wheels wrapped in Goodyear Steelgard tires (fitted post-2022), this Shelby benefits from an upgraded suspension system featuring heavy-duty coil springs and an anti-roll bar at the front, complemented by heavy-duty leaf springs in the rear. Power steering and power-assisted front disc brakes ensure a balanced and controlled driving experience.

Inside the Cockpit: The black vinyl-trimmed cabin features comfortable front bucket seats and a practical folding Sport Deck rear seat. A standard roll bar with inertia-reel seatbelts adds a layer of safety. A Bluetooth-capable retro-look radio has been integrated for modern convenience. Note that some interior items exhibit signs of wear consistent with the car’s age.

Driver Focused: The selling dealer has thoughtfully installed a two-spoke woodgrain steering wheel on a tilt-away column, and the dashboard pad has been replaced. Instrumentation includes a 140-mph speedometer, an 8k-rpm tachometer, fuel level and coolant temperature gauges, and center stack-mounted Stewart-Warner ammeter and oil pressure gauges. The five-digit odometer currently reads 86k miles, with approximately 100 miles added under the current ownership.

Engine Reimagined: The heart of this beast, the 428ci V8 engine, underwent a comprehensive rebuild by Abacus Racing in 2023. The engine block was meticulously bored, honed, and decked before the installation of Speed Pro forged pistons, Edelbrock Performer heads, a Melling oil pump, and robust ARP hardware.

Power Unleashed: Following the meticulous rebuild, this GT500KR flexed its muscles on a chassis dynamometer, achieving a formidable 322.1 horsepower and 422.4 lb-ft of torque. Documentation of this work is available for review.

Drivetrain Dynamics: The power from the rebuilt V8 is channeled through a responsive four-speed manual transmission to a high-performance 3.50 Traction-Lok differential, ensuring optimal power delivery and traction.

Documentation and Extras: This Shelby Mustang GT500KR comes with valuable documentation, including a copy of the Deluxe Marti Report detailing its original equipment and production specifications, the owner’s manual, comprehensive service records, and various spare parts. It is offered with a clean Virginia title.
